The 15-year-old Alice Kallergis remains missing after the tragedy at the “Le Constellation” bar in Cran Montana, Switzerland. Her brother, Romain Kallergis, stated that the search continues and that identifying the victims is extremely difficult. Alice was inside the club with her friends when the fire broke out, while her brother was elsewhere. Romain Kallergis described the terrifying situation that prevailed in the club, with people trying to escape and being trampled. He expressed his outrage at the fact that he was not allowed to enter the club to look for his sister and emphasized that most of the victims were children aged 13-15. Furthermore, he reported that alcohol was being served to minors at the club and that there was insufficient security. The last photo taken with Alice is one taken by her brother shortly before the tragedy. Her relatives are asking anyone with information about her whereabouts to contact the authorities immediately.
